What they do
A Family, School, or General Case Manager coordinates the delivery of a range of social and health services to individuals and families. Assess client needs and work with agencies and institutions ensure clients get the help they need. Monitor client and work with other service providers as necessary to address client needs. Provide limited counseling to client and their family.

Job Description
Activities include organizing group games, team sports, arts, crafts, academics, science, field trips and special events. Provides for safe and supervised environment and full interaction with participants at assigned school location. Oversees use of program equipment such as bats, balls, and games and craft supplies for all youth participants. Responsible for record keeping including; attendance, incident reports, equipment use, supply requests, and evaluations. Performs job duties in conjunction with other after school staff, recreation staff, school staff, and City personnel.
